Climate Change Could Force 216 Million to Flee Home

  • EcoWatch faviconEcoWatch

    By Climate NexusSep 14, 2021, 10:24 am805 ptsInteresting
    photo of Climate Change Could Force 216 Million to Flee Home imageAs many as 216 million people could be forced from their homes by the impacts of climate change in the next 30 years, a new report from the World Bank finds. The Groundswell 2.0 report, published Monday, finds the combination of failure to cut climate pollution and alleviate global inequities could drive…
